- AFAR MediaAugust 7, 2015When hotelier Sean MacPherson opened the Ludlow last year he totally nailed the unique spirit of Manhattan’s LES. The 175-room hotel is the perfect mix of gritty and stylish, cool and calm. Read more
- Staff PicksAugust 4, 2014In advance of Dirty French, the French bistro, a companion bar has opened in The Ludlow Hotel. Be sure to try the Grand Prix with Japanese whisky, coconut vermouth & bitters. Read more
- Peter WuOctober 5, 2014The lobby has gorgeous and amazingly comfortable furniture. Don't miss the coffee table in the corner that's carved into a replica of Manhattan, including a grassy Central Park.
